Possible Cause
1. The temperature sensors or
temperature and humidity
sensors are located in
inappropriate positions.
2. The thermal load power is
low.
3. The ambient temperature is
below the lower threshold.
4. The low temperature alarm
threshold is inappropriate.
5. The value detected by the
temperature sensor or
temperature and humidity
sensor is different from the
actual value.
6. The air filters are blocked.
7. The chilled water valve is
stuck or faulty.
1. The load is low.
2. The ambient humidity
exceeds the upper
threshold.
3. The temperature and
humidity sensor is not
installed in a proper
position.
4. The high humidity alarm
threshold is inappropriate.
5. The value detected by the
temperature and humidity
sensor is different from the
actual value.
